In 2023, the polishing products market size in Croatia reached 6.93 million euros. Over the past decade, the market has experienced fluctuations, with notable growth periods such as 2016 and 2019, and downturns in 2017 and 2020. From 2013 to 2023, the market showed an average compound annual growth rate (CAGR) of 1.83%. Year-on-year growth for 2022 and 2023 was 4.12% and 2.85% respectively, indicating a steady but moderate upward trend.
